Background

PRNP/CD230, while its primary physiological function remains unclear, is implicated in various neuronal processes, including neuronal development and synaptic plasticity. Additionally, it may play a crucial role in maintaining the myelin sheath of neurons and promoting myelin homeostasis by acting as an agonist for the ADGRG6 receptor. The protein's involvement in iron uptake and homeostasis further underscores its multifaceted functions. Soluble oligomers of PRNP exhibit toxicity to neuroblastoma cells, inducing apoptosis in vitro. Association with GPC1, facilitated by heparan sulfate chains, targets PRNP to lipid rafts and contributes to Cu(2+) or Zn(2+) availability for the ascorbate-mediated GPC1 deaminase degradation of its heparan sulfate side chains. PRNP exists both as a monomer and homodimer, with a propensity to aggregate into amyloid fibrils, possibly influenced by copper binding. Notably, PRNP interacts with various proteins, including GRB2, APP, ERI3/PRNPIP, SYN1, and ADGRG6, suggesting a complex network of molecular interactions.

Verified Bioactivity

Measured by its ability to inhibit proliferation of SH-SY5Y cells. The ED50 for this effect is 0.135 μg/mL, corresponding to a specific activity is 7.358×103 units/mg.
